What Are Kids Bunk Beds?

Kids' bunk beds come in different designs, styles, and products. Typically, they consist of 2 or more beds stacked vertically, which can conserve space and enable more space for play. With numerous setups, including L-shaped, lofted beds with desks beneath, and convertible models that can separate into single beds, parents have adequate alternatives to pick from.

Bunk Bed TypeDescription
Traditional Bunk BedsTwo beds stacked one on top of the other.
Loft BedsOne raised bed with space beneath for play or a desk.
Triple Bunk BedsThree beds stacked vertically or arranged in an L-shape.
Futon Bunk BedsA bed on the top with a fold-out sofa or futon listed below.
L-shaped Bunk BedsBeds arranged in an L-shape, offering additional space.

Security Considerations

While bunk beds provide numerous benefits, security is a main issue for moms and dads. Here are some security ideas to remember:

  • Guardrails: Ensure the top bunk has strong guardrails on both sides to avoid falls.
  • Height Limitations: Check if the bed's height is appropriate for your kid's age. Usually, they are not advised for children under 6.
  • Weight Limits: Respect the manufacturer's guidelines for weight limitations to prevent structural concerns.
  • Durable Ladders: Inspect the ladder for stability and guarantee it is available for children to use securely.
  • Routine Checks: Periodically look for loose screws or structural integrity concerns.

Selecting the Right Bunk Bed

When picking a bunk bed for children, think about these key aspects:

Material

  • Wood: Offers traditional sturdiness and aesthetic appeal.
  • Metal: Lightweight and frequently offered in modern-day styles.
  • Composite: Cost-effective, these products can be durable however may have restrictions on longevity.

Style

  • Style: From timeless to modern, select a design that fits your kid's room design.
  • Functionality: Consider whether additional features like storage, desks, or futons are required.

Size

  • Room Dimensions: Ensure the bunk bed fits conveniently in the room, leaving space for other furnishings.
  • Mattress Size: Standard sizes (twin, full) determine the choice of bed mattress and bed linen.

Assembly

  • Ease of Setup: Some designs require more complicated assembly; think about future movings.
  • Guideline Quality: Look for beds with clear instructions for hassle-free setup.

Spending plan

  • Cost: Review your budget plan, remembering that much better products and additional features may raise costs.

FAQs About Kids Bunk Beds

Q: At what age can my kid safely oversleep a leading bunk?

A: It is usually recommended that kids be at least 6 years old before sleeping in the top bunk due to height and safety concerns.

Q: Can I convert a bunk bed into separate beds?

A: Many bunk beds are developed to be convertible, enabling you to separate them into private beds as children grow.

Q: How do I ensure my child's safety on a bunk bed?

A: Always utilize guardrails, routinely inspect structural integrity, and make sure that the bed is properly sized for their age.

Q: What accessories do I need for a bunk bed?

A: Consider guardrails, a tough mattress, decorative bedding, and storage options for toys or clothing.

Q: Do bunk beds require special bed mattress?

A: It's a good idea to use a mattress that fits snugly within the bed frame-- prevent extra-large mattresses that could jeopardize security.
